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Lea Bridge to Shanklin start from as little as £36.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Lea Bridge to Shanklin start from £65.40 one way, or £80.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Lea Bridge to Shanklin are available for £76.70 one way, or £88.70 return

Facilities and Amenities at Lea Bridge

Despite the lack of a ticket office, Lea Bridge is equipped with user-friendly ticket machines from which you can effortlessly collect pre-purchased tickets. These machines are conveniently located at the bottom of the stairs leading to Platform 1, providing easy access to all travelers, including those with mobility issues. Furthermore, the presence of smartcard validators caters to modern commuting needs, even though smartcards aren't issued at this station.

Help points and departure screens ensure that assistance and information are always at hand—proving quite advantageous for any last-minute travel plans. Security is uncompromised with CCTV coverage yet, it's slightly disappointing that the station lacks some amenities like waiting rooms, seating areas, and refreshment facilities. Nonetheless, step-free access to platforms and staff-trained to assist passengers with disabilities, maintain a high level of accessibility.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Shanklin station is well-equipped with essential facilities to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office operates daily, although it has differing hours across the week, making it convenient to purchase or collect tickets. You'll also find a handy ticket machine for online collections, although the station lacks an accessible version of these machines. For those requiring hearing support, the station is fitted with induction loops.

The station prioritizes accessibility with step-free access covering the entire area, ensuring all travelers can navigate with ease. While staff assistance inside the station isn't available, friendly guards on board the trains are always at hand to help those boarding or alighting. Plus, there's no need to book ahead for assistance – just approach the on-board staff who will do their utmost to aid you. For more comprehensive support, you may contact the Assisted Travel team.

While you won’t find luxurious lounges, a 1st Class waiting room, or copious shopping opportunities at Shanklin, there’s a convenient seating area, refreshment facilities, and essential shops available. Cycle enthusiasts are welcome too, with sheltered bike storage accommodating up to ten bicycles.
